Output d7604a7ba1331617ee9a3105199841b48e30e3fc1bf0c1ee55df10a9b1b9a941:0

value
2969791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f94be1ff4265449a1f6444ad3bc1dddae5267b OP_EQUAL
address
34hNC6pDQZ7o1Ag92BL1ecFiQQ7t35ftA6
transaction
d7604a7ba1331617ee9a3105199841b48e30e3fc1bf0c1ee55df10a9b1b9a941
spent
true